[Punjabi] Explain gravity separation (or hydraulic washing) in extract

Explain calcination, magnetic separation in extraction of metals. This is based on the differences in gravities or densities of the ore and the gangue particles. In case the ore is very heavy like tin and gold, the lighter particles may be removed by washing with water. In one such process an upward stream of running water is used to wash the ...

c) Electrolytic refining: - In this method the impure metal is made to act as anode a strip of some metal in pure form is used as cathode. They are put in a suitable electrolytic bath containing soluble salt of the some metals the more basic metal remains in the solution and the less basic ones go to the anode mud.

Minerals and Ores

We extract Zinc Metal from Zinc Sulphide (Zinc blende ore) and extract Iron Metal from ... Hydraulic Washing - A rapid stream of running water is used to wash the ore. The lighter impurities are washed away while the ore remains. Example : It is used for washing ores of tin and lead, whose gangue is lighter than the ore. ...
